Polymorph 395nm isn't short enough to do all this claims. This is fine for plant grow lights, curing 3D printer resin, and curing fingernail polish. It is a hazard to your eyes to view it unprotected, it will slowly cause damage that results in cataracts at a younger age. It takes UVC from a fluorescent bulb that puts out 254nm to kill viruses, bacteria, and fungal spores. And that wavelength will blister unprotected skin, and cause something that welders call "arc-eye" where it burns your retina, but you don't feel it right away. Your eyes become very painful in 10 minutes to 2 hours, and there is nothing you can do about it but wait it out. There are currently no LED sources that will put out germicidal wavelengths with enough strength to do anything like this.
